Glasgow drivers warned as Byres Road to close for road resurfacing works

Drivers in Glasgow are advised to add additional time to their journeys if in the west end of the city this weekend due to some traffic restrictions that will be in place.

Road resurfacing works mean that Byres Road will be closed to southbound traffic between Highburgh Road and Lawrence Street on Saturday, with diversions in place on Highburgh Road, Hyndland Street, Dumbarton Road.

Northbound traffic is not affected by the traffic restrictions, which operate from 8am (June 26) until 4pm.

Meanwhile further road resurfacing works mean that traffic on Dumbarton Road will operate in an east / west direction only at the junction with Byres Road over the weekend, with the use of temporary traffic signals to control single file traffic flow.

Byres Road will be closed between Dumbarton Road and Torness Street, with Coopers Well Street also closed between Dumbarton Road and Benalder Street.

These restrictions will operate tomorrow and Sunday (June 27) from 8am to 4pm and on Monday (June 28) from 9:30am to 3:30pm.

Southbound traffic on Byres Road will be diverted down Church Street and westbound along Dumbarton Road.
